Your daily source for diverse news and insights.
Unlock your coding potential with Code Coffee! Discover tips, tricks, and brews that supercharge your software development journey.
In the fast-paced world of software development, taking regular coffee breaks can significantly enhance productivity and overall well-being. Studies have shown that short breaks foster creativity and help developers tackle complex problems more effectively. To maximize the benefits of these breaks, consider scheduling them at strategic intervals throughout the day. For instance, using the Pomodoro Technique, which suggests working for 25 minutes followed by a 5-minute break, can provide a refreshing pause that keeps your mind sharp. Here are some coffee break ideas that might inspire you:
Moreover, it's crucial to make your coffee breaks a time of rejuvenation rather than additional stress. Instead of scrolling through social media during your break, try mindfulness exercises or a brief meditation to recharge. A few minutes of focused breathing can reset your mental state and prepare you for a productive coding session. If you find that coffee consumption leads to jitters, explore alternatives like herbal teas or decaf options that can still provide a comforting ritual without the caffeine overload. By integrating thoughtful and intentional coffee breaks into your routine, you’ll not only improve your productivity but also cultivate a healthier work-life balance.
Caffeine has long been known for its stimulating effects, particularly among programmers and developers who often require long hours of focus and creativity. Research shows that coffee contains compounds that enhance cognitive function, such as improved attention span and faster reaction times. This boost is primarily due to caffeine's ability to block adenosine receptors in the brain, increasing the release of neurotransmitters like dopamine and norepinephrine, which are vital for innovation. By facilitating a state of heightened alertness, caffeine allows coders to tackle complex problems more efficiently, leading to a smoother workflow and increased productivity.
Moreover, the ritual of brewing and sipping coffee can also play a significant psychological role in the coding process. Many developers associate the aroma and taste of coffee with critical thinking and problem-solving sessions, which can create a mental link to productivity. This connection becomes a part of their coding environment, fostering a conducive atmosphere for creativity. As a result, the simple act of enjoying a cup can invoke a state of flow, making it easier for developers to innovate and push the boundaries of their work.
Coding and coffee have long been intertwined, each fueling the other in an endless cycle of productivity. For software developers, the right brew can be the secret ingredient for unlocking creativity and focus during long hours of coding. However, with countless varieties of coffee available, finding the perfect brew tailored to your coding sessions can feel overwhelming. Here’s a guide to help you explore different coffee types that cater to your programming needs, transforming your workspace into a haven of inspiration and energy.
Start by considering the intensity of your coffee. A stronger espresso might provide the quick boost needed for debugging a stubborn code, while a milder brew, such as a smooth medium roast, can sustain you through long coding marathons. Additionally, don’t forget to experiment with temperature and brewing methods. French press, pour-over, and cold brew all offer unique flavor profiles and caffeine levels, allowing you to customize your experience. Ultimately, the journey to finding your ideal coding brew is a personal one, tailored to your taste preferences and coding habits.